But I didn't find them all. Today I managed a list of 22 species. After much searching, I did re-find the Barred Owl at the Springbrook Nature Center in Fridley. Also if you want to get close and personal to a Wild Turkey, there's one that hangs out next to the window of the visitor's center daily! Also of interest today were the nice group of Common Goldeneye and Common Mergansers at the Coon Rapids Dam. And I nabbed the Northern Flicker again at the Islands of Peace Park in Fridley.
